Upin & Ipin ( Jawi: اوڤين دان ايڤين ‎) is a Malaysian animated series produced by Les' Copaque Production. The series features the life and adventures of the eponymous bald twin brothers in a fictional Malaysia.

    The Malayan Film Unit was created by the British colonialists in 1946 with the intent to produce documentaries and public service announcements of the government and later renamed Filem Negara Malaysia. A set designer working for the Unit named Anandam Xavier was asked to handle an animation project in 1961.

    A jenglot ( Indonesian [ˈdʒɛŋlɔt]) is a small creature of Indonesian culture and mythology. It has the appearance of a deformed humanoid doll and whose size is up to 12 centimetres (4.7 in) in length. They have long hair which grows sparse and stiff through the legs, and long nails.
